    Homey community, concerns about care

    I liked the small, homey community - friendly, caring staff, clean rooms and grounds, secure entry, and genuinely good meals. Residents seem engaged and there are regular activities, though programming can be limited or inconsistent. My biggest concerns were understaffing/turnover, spotty communication from management, and billing/fee disputes (expensive for what you sometimes get). I heard reports of missed meds, lost laundry, and occasional poor care, so experiences vary widely. Overall I'd recommend with reservations - great for some, not the right fit for everyone.

    About Brookdale Denton North

    Brookdale Denton North sits in a quiet spot with a single-story layout and offers many types of care for older adults, like independent living, assisted living, memory care, skilled nursing, home care, adult day services, and hospice care, so seniors can get help as their needs change, and some people come just for short-term care too. The building feels more like a home than a hospital, with private living spaces like studios or one-bedroom apartments that have wall-to-wall carpet, private baths with step-in showers, and kitchens or kitchenettes, plus there's free basic cable, telephone hookups, and lots of room types, some even suite-style, that suit different needs, and you can even bring pets along. There's a dining room where a trained chef team serves three daily meals and snacks, and residents can spend time in shared sunrooms, gardens, courtyards, and common areas, where they can walk dogs, find a quiet spot to relax, or join games, field trips, and activities, and there are fitness, wellness, and hobby programs too, along with swimming and exercise options for those who like to stay active. The community helps people with things like bathing, dressing, and medication management, and there's staff on-site around the clock and a part-time nurse for support, plus housekeeping, laundry, linen, and maintenance services to help keep life simple. For those with memory impairments, like dementia or Alzheimer's, Brookdale Denton North offers specific memory care services with safely designed spaces to reduce confusion and prevent wandering, while independent seniors can enjoy a social lifestyle, recreation room, outings, and transportation for shopping and appointments. There's even an on-site barber and beauty shop, and people with unique care needs can get personalized assessments to figure out the right help. The whole place tries to make life comfortable, with a resident-centered approach that balances independence and safety, so folks feel like they belong to a small-town community, where neighbors know each other, and where families and caregivers can get support and referrals too. The campus offers active adult and continuing care retirement community options, so as people need more medical support, they can remain in one location, and folks living at home can use Brookdale's at-home care services, which means trained aides help with chores and companionship without needing to move. License details are Facility ID 000498 and License No. 146573, and the staff all speak English, which helps with daily communication, and if you want to know more, they offer tours where you can look around, see meals being served, and learn about daily life without any pressure.
